Why Play Matters

Play is not just entertainment it is essential for physical health, emotional well-being, and building confidence. In many villages and underserved communities, children and youth still lack access to basic sports equipment or safe play environments.

Khel Se Khushiyan believes that every child deserves the right to play, learn teamwork, discover their talent, and experience joy without barriers. Sports help reduce stress, build discipline, and foster unity especially among marginalized youth.

Through sports kit distribution, group play sessions, girls’ sports inclusion, community matches, and talent identification, we help restore happiness, health, and dignity one playground at a time.

Stories from this Campaign

Before this initiative, the children in our village played with makeshift balls made of cloth and stones. The playground was always quiet because there was simply nothing to play with. Once we distributed proper sports kits — a football, cricket set, badminton rackets — something changed. Now every evening, you can hear laughter and cheering echoing across the field. Children come running after school, parents sit together watching proudly, and elders sometimes join in to coach small skills they remember from their youth. It didn’t just start games — it brought the whole village together.
There was a time when girls here were encouraged to stay back and watch while the boys played. Sports was considered 'not for them'. The day we introduced team games and encouraged everyone to play together — the hesitation slowly disappeared. Today, these girls don’t just play — they *own* the field. They schedule practice sessions, help train younger players, and even take part in local competitions. The same families who once doubted them now cheer the loudest. Sports didn’t just build confidence — it rewrote what possibility looks like.
The youth in our locality struggled with restlessness and lack of direction. Many spent their time wandering, unsure of what to do next. When regular sports sessions began, something shifted — suddenly there was a daily routine, a reason to show up, and a space to learn discipline. Friendly competitions created excitement, team huddles built trust, and small achievements brought big smiles. Players who were once shy now guide new participants with pride. Sports didn’t just improve fitness — it strengthened purpose, structure, and community.
